テキストフィールドを空にしても、以前の値が再表示される
※WebPartsの新しいサンプルは、もうちょっと待っててね! 約束破ってごめんね!!
さて、MLに投稿した問題を、自分でも調査中。
テキストフィールドの値を空にしてSUBMITすると、
- m:required="true"のフィールドは、submittedValueが "" になる
- required属性のないフィールドは、submittedValueがnullになる
らしい。
なんか聞いたことあるような・・・。
S2HtmlInputTextの83行目辺りで、
わざわざ setSubmittedValue(null); ってnullを詰めてる。
何でだ?
この一行を削れば、とりあえず、問題はなくなった模様。